1. Polish tabbing code.
2. Restore use of set_indentation_params(), was dead code since
   Autoindent.py was merged into EditorWindow.py.
3. Make usetabs, indentwidth, tabwidth, context_use_ps1 instance vars
   and set in EditorWindow.__init__()
4. In PyShell.__init__() set usetabs, indentwidth and context_use_ps1
   explicitly (config() is eliminated).
5. Add Tabnanny check when Module is Run/F5, not just when Checked.
6. Discourage using an indent width other than 8 when using tabs to
   indent Python code.

+        # usetabs true  -> literal tab characters are used by indent and
+        #                  dedent cmds, possibly mixed with spaces if
+        #                  indentwidth is not a multiple of tabwidth,
+        #                  which will cause Tabnanny to nag!
+        #         false -> tab characters are converted to spaces by indent
+        #                  and dedent cmds, and ditto TAB keystrokes
+        self.usetabs = False
+
+        # indentwidth is the number of characters per logical indent level.
+        # Recommended Python default indent is four spaces.
+        self.indentwidth = 4
+
+        # tabwidth is the display width of a literal tab character.
+        # CAUTION:  telling Tk to use anything other than its default
+        # tab setting causes it to use an entirely different tabbing algorithm,
+        # treating tab stops as fixed distances from the left margin.
+        # Nobody expects this, so for now tabwidth should never be changed.
+        self.tabwidth = 8    # for IDLE use, must remain 8 until Tk is fixed.
+                             # indentwidth should be 8 when usetabs is True.
+
+        # If context_use_ps1 is true, parsing searches back for a ps1 line;
+        # else searches for a popular (if, def, ...) Python stmt.
+        self.context_use_ps1 = False
+
+        # When searching backwards for a reliable place to begin parsing,
+        # first start num_context_lines[0] lines back, then
+        # num_context_lines[1] lines back if that didn't work, and so on.
+        # The last value should be huge (larger than the # of lines in a
+        # conceivable file).
+        # Making the initial values larger slows things down more often.
+        self.num_context_lines = 50, 500, 5000000
